authID Inc. (AUID) announced leadership changes and new compensation arrangements. Rhoniel A. Daguro resigned as Chief Executive Officer effective September 4, 2026, for “Good Reason” under his Executive Retention Agreement, but will remain on the Board and has been appointed Chairman of the Board effective August 28, 2026.

The Board appointed Thomas R. Szoke, the current Chief Technology Officer and company co‑founder, as Interim Chief Executive Officer effective September 4, 2026, while he continues as CTO. A letter agreement increases his annual base salary to $300,000, provides an immediate $10,000 cash bonus, and a further $210,000 cash bonus payable within five business days after closing a defined “Corporate Transaction,” if he is still CEO at that time. An amended letter for Mr. Daguro preserves non‑employee director compensation and restructures severance payments under Section 4.1 of his Retention Agreement, including pro‑rated monthly payments until he secures alternative employment with base salary of at least $400,000 per year, with timing of initial payments tied to any Corporate Transaction closing.

authID Inc. (AUID) reports that Nasdaq has notified the company it is out of compliance with the Nasdaq Capital Market’s $1.00 minimum bid price requirement after its common stock closed below that level for 30 consecutive business days from July 16 to August 26, 2026. The stock continues to trade on Nasdaq under “AUID” and the notice has no immediate effect on trading.

The company has an initial 180‑day compliance period, until February 23, 2027, to regain compliance, which would occur if the closing bid price is at least $1.00 for at least 10 consecutive business days, and possibly up to 20 days if Nasdaq so requires. authID may implement a reverse stock split, subject to stockholder approval, and must complete it at least 10 business days before the compliance deadline if used to cure the deficiency.

authID also discloses it is not in compliance with Nasdaq’s stockholders’ equity requirement, which could prevent access to a second 180‑day compliance period and increase delisting risk. The company cites risks including its ability to cure the equity deficiency, raise additional capital, and subst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ern.

authID Inc. (AUID) disclosed that Nasdaq notified the company on August 18, 2026 that it is not in comp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5550(b)(1), which requires minimum stockholders’ equity of $2,500,000. authID reported stockholders’ equity of $2,042,515 as of June 30, 2026.

The common stock continues to trade on the Nasdaq Capital Market under the symbol AUID, and the notice has no immediate effect on the listing. authID has 45 days, until October 2, 2026, to submit a compliance plan, and Nasdaq may allow up to 180 additional days, to February 14, 2027, to regain compliance. Failure to regain compliance could lead to a delisting determination, which authID could appeal to a Nasdaq Hearings Panel.

authID Inc. reported financial results for the second quarter ended June 30, 2026 and highlighted ongoing commercial activity, including continued signing and onboarding of customers and partners and a significant proof-of-concept engagement with a major financial institution covering multiple consumer use cases and technology requirements.

The company described progress toward a workforce verification contract with a major manufacturer and noted additional planned workforce verification proofs of concept for an athletic wear retailer and a medical manufacturer, emphasizing solutions for secure account recovery and call center authentication integrated with platforms such as ServiceNow and Zendesk.

The Board of Directors is evaluating a range of strategic and financing alternatives to enhance shareholder value and support long-term growth, which may include strategic partnerships or investments, additional debt or equity financing, or a sale or merger of the company. authID stated there is no definitive timeline and no assurance any transaction or other outcome will result, and it decided not to hold a conference call on second quarter results while this review is ongoing.

authID Inc. reported weak mid‑2026 results with shrinking revenue and continued losses. Revenues for the six months ended June 30, 2026 were $970,770, down from $1,740,855 a year earlier, reflecting prior contract concessions. Net loss widened slightly to $9,220,422, and cash used in operations was $6,735,892, though this improved versus 2025.

Cash declined to $1,350,631 with a working capital deficit of about $2.3 million, driven mainly by $3,809,864 of short‑term senior secured debt. In April 2026 the company raised approximately $3.5 million net through $4,165,000 of Senior Secured Debentures with five‑year warrants. Management states there is substantial doubt about the company’s ability to continue as a going concern without additional financing and improved cash flow. Customer concentration remains high, with a few clients accounting for most revenue and receivables, while cost‑reduction initiatives have lowered general and administrative expense and narrowed the Adjusted EBITDA loss.

authID Inc. reports leadership and board changes. Chief Product Officer Erick Soto resigned, with mutual agreement that he will leave his role effective August 5, 2026. Director Kunal Mehta tendered his resignation, including from the Audit and Compensation Committees, effective August 7, 2026 for personal reasons.

The company states that Mr. Mehta’s resignation is not due to any disagreement regarding operations, policies, or practices. To fill committee roles, the Board appointed Ram Menghani to the Audit and Compensation Committees and Michael Koehneman to the Compensation Committee, with these appointments effective August 7, 2026.

authID Inc. has registered the resale of up to 4,637,852 shares of common stock for selling stockholders. This includes 4,065,000 Warrant Shares issuable upon exercise of April 2026 warrants at $1.50 per share and 572,852 Fee Shares issued in connection with an April 2026 private placement, all subject to Nasdaq’s 19.99% cap.

The company will not sell shares or receive proceeds from these resales, but would receive up to $6.10 million in gross proceeds if all April 2026 warrants are exercised for cash, to be used for working capital and general corporate purposes. Common stock outstanding was 16,720,339 shares as of July 8, 2026, and would be 20,785,339 shares assuming full warrant exercise.

authID reports a biometric identity and security platform business but faces significant financial strain: as of March 31, 2026 it had $1.2 million in cash, an accumulated deficit of $196.2 million, quarterly revenue of $0.5 million, a net operating loss of $4.5 million, and used $3.4 million of cash in operations, leading to substantial doubt about its ability to continue as a going concern. It also has $4,165,000 in senior secured debentures maturing in October 2026, secured by substantially all assets.
